Our Courses

Comprehensive computer science education from elementary to middle school

Grade-Level Courses

Foundational Stage

Grade 1

Introduction to computers, basic operations, and creative computing with Tux Paint and ScratchJr. Includes AI awareness.

Grade 2

Computer operations, digital art tools, and storytelling with ScratchJr. Introduction to robotics and AI concepts.

Preparatory Stage

Grade 3

Windows basics, Paint 3D, introduction to programming with Scratch, and exploration of AI and robotics.

Grade 4

File management, MS Office basics, Internet introduction, and Scratch programming with loops and variables.

Grade 5

Advanced Windows and PowerPoint, Internet exploration, and complex Scratch programming with events and conditions.

Middle Stage

Grade 6

Web development fundamentals with HTML & CSS, introduction to Python, and exploration of AI ethics.

Grade 7

Excel, advanced web development, Python programming, and exploration of AI domains and applications.

Grade 8

Full-stack development, advanced Python, cloud computing, and AI's role in sustainable development.

Specialized Programming Courses

ScratchJr

Perfect for young learners (ages 5-7), focusing on creative storytelling and basic programming concepts through a visual interface.

Scratch

Comprehensive course for ages 8-12, covering animation, game development, and fundamental programming concepts.

HTML & CSS

Web development fundamentals, teaching students to create and style modern, responsive websites.

JavaScript

Interactive web development, DOM manipulation, and creating dynamic web applications.

Python

Comprehensive Python programming from basics to advanced concepts, including data structures and algorithms.